#de4fb8 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#de4fb8 is composed of 87.1% red, 31% green and 72.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.4% magenta, 17.1% yellow and 12.9% black. It has a hue angle of 315.9 degrees, a saturation of 68.4% and a lightness of 59%. #de4fb8 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9eff with #bd0071.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#de4fb8 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#de4fb8 has RGB values of R:222, G:79, B:184 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.17,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 14569400.
